w_{\infty} and sl_q(2) Algebras in the Landau Problem and Chern-Simons Theory on a Torus
Abstract
We discuss $w_\infty$ and $sl_q(2)$ symmetries in Chern-Simons theory and Landau problem on a torus. It is shown that when the coefficient of the Chern-Simons term, or when the total flux passing through the torus is a rational number, there exist in general two $w_\infty$ and two $sl_q(2)$ algebras, instead of one set each discussed in the literature. The general wavefunctions for the Landau problem with rational total flux is also presented.
